      There is no code to lock the bolts, you should just turn the handle and once the bolts are fully extended the locking pin should set and keep the bolts from being retracted until the combo is punched in the pad again... From what you are telling us it sound like the solenoid that operates the drop, (locking pin) is stuck and not setting the pin in the plate...

          When you put the code in the key pad do you hear any kind of click that sounds like a electronic solenoid?
          Also if the bolts can't extend all the way into the frame they will not lock... make sure you have nothing in the way of the bolts, like along the back edge of the nonhinged side of the frame. I had a watch that was hanging in the way and the bolt could not extend all the way so the door would not lock...
